Sommario:

Termometro digitale multifunzione: 5 passaggi (con immagini)
Termometro digitale multifunzione: 5 passaggi (con immagini)

Video: Termometro digitale multifunzione: 5 passaggi (con immagini)

Video: Termometro digitale multifunzione: 5 passaggi (con immagini)
Video: Come funzionano i termometri e in che modo misurano la temperatura corporea? 2024, Novembre
Anonim
Termometro digitale multifunzione
Termometro digitale multifunzione

Questa guida ti mostrerà come creare una piattaforma multifunzione con un termometro, un cronografo (conto alla rovescia), un conto alla rovescia e un display luminoso. È anche pensato per essere una piattaforma per altri sensori analogici o qualsiasi altra funzione che ti viene in mente.

Passaggio 1: raccogliere materiali

Raccogli materiali
Raccogli materiali

Per costruire il termometro digitale avrai bisogno di:

- Filo - Stagno Altoids - Tagliere - Resistore variabile - Display a 7 segmenti ad anodo comune a due cifre - 4 transistor 2N2222 - 2 resistori da 220 k ohm - Termistore (preferibilmente uscita lineare) - 2 pulsanti momentanei - 2 resistori da 2,2 k ohm - 5 volt Regolatore - 2 Condensatori di Livellamento per l'Alimentazione (io ho usato 220 uF) - Interruttore di alimentazione - Microcontrollore ATMEGA168 - Cristallo 16 MHz - Resistore da 1 k ohm - Etichetta stampabile (più grande della parte anteriore del barattolo Altoids) - Prese (qualsiasi pensi di potrebbe essere necessario) Strumenti necessari: - Saldatore - Pompa dissaldante (opzionale) - Spellafili (opzionale) - Tagliafili

Passaggio 2: inizia a costruire

Inizia a costruire
Inizia a costruire
Inizia a costruire
Inizia a costruire
Inizia a costruire
Inizia a costruire
Inizia a costruire
Inizia a costruire

Per questo passaggio, utilizzare lo schema allegato (word o AutoCAD) per costruire il circuito. Trovo sempre utile costruirlo prima su una breadboard senza saldatura. Ciò semplifica la risoluzione di eventuali problemi che sorgono prima di voler strappare i capelli:)

Prima di iniziare a saldare, è probabilmente meglio tagliare la breadboard alla dimensione finale e disporre tutte le parti più grandi sulla scheda (come mostrato nella seconda immagine in basso). Non dimenticare di lasciare spazio per i pulsanti sopra la scheda e un pulsante di accensione a lato. Va notato che nello schema che R5 è un resistore di confronto per il termistore e potrebbe essere incluso nel tuo termistore, quindi dovresti controllare la tua scheda tecnica per come implementare il tuo termistore specifico.

Passaggio 3: calibrare il termistore

Calibrare il termistore
Calibrare il termistore
Calibrare il termistore
Calibrare il termistore

Per calibrare il termistore, è necessario prendere le letture dal microcontrollore a diverse temperature (più sono, meglio è).

Ho allegato il file esadecimale da caricare nella flash del microcontrollore per visualizzare l'ingresso analogico dal termistore. Se legge con una riga in uscita è perché l'ingresso del termistore è troppo alto per essere visualizzato su due cifre (esempio l'uscita -5 potrebbe essere da 155 a 105). I punti dovrebbero quindi essere tracciati in Excel come grafico a dispersione, non collegati da linee (per un esempio vedere le mie letture di temperatura allegate di seguito). È quindi necessario fare clic con il pulsante destro del mouse sui punti dati sul grafico e fare clic su "Aggiungi linea di tendenza". Quindi scegli il tipo di equazione più vicino alla linea apparente creata dai punti campione (ho usato un'equazione lineare perché il mio termistore è fatto per avere un'uscita lineare). Quindi fai clic sulla scheda "opzioni" e seleziona "visualizza equazione sul grafico" e fai clic su OK. Questa equazione deve essere inserita al posto della formula nel codice sorgente, dove x è "analogRead(tempPin)". Il punto per farlo è indicato nel codice sorgente (trovato nell'introduzione). L'editor che ho usato per il codice sorgente è Arduino 0007. Il programma crea anche i file esadecimali nella sottocartella dell'applet del progetto quando si fa clic sul pulsante di compilazione nel programma. Questi file esadecimali possono quindi essere caricati nella flash del microcontrollore utilizzando qualsiasi metodo (come AVRIsp mkII).

Passaggio 4: crea il caso

Fai il caso
Fai il caso
Fai il caso
Fai il caso
Fai il caso
Fai il caso

Per preparare la custodia per contenere l'elettronica, è necessario fare due cose.

Il primo è tagliare i fori per il display a LED, il resistore variabile, due pulsanti momentanei e l'interruttore di alimentazione. L'ho fatto inserendo prima l'elettronica finita nella latta. Successivamente, mantenendo la latta nello stesso identico punto, ho usato un laser come guida per segnare i bordi della parte, chiudendo poi il coperchio, graffiando lungo la linea laser che segna dove tagliare. Ho quindi forato tutti gli angoli (come il foro del display). Infine, ho usato un coltello esatto per tagliare lungo le linee. Non preoccuparti di deformare troppo il metallo intorno ai bordi, può essere facilmente appiattito in seguito mettendo un blocco di legno sotto un lato e colpendo leggermente il bordo con un martello. La seconda cosa da fare è rivestire il fondo con cartone (preferibilmente sottile) per isolare l'elettronica dal cortocircuito sul fondo metallico. Questo si fa facilmente premendo la custodia Altoids sul cartone in modo che lasci una depressione lungo i bordi. Ora basta tagliare lungo la depressione e inserirla nel fondo della latta (vedi foto lase).

Passaggio 5: attaccare l'etichetta

Attacca l'etichetta
Attacca l'etichetta
Attacca l'etichetta
Attacca l'etichetta

Ho creato l'etichetta scaricando un modello per le etichette stampabili che ho acquistato. La prossima è stata una delle parti più difficili per me, realizzare un design dall'aspetto decente. Ho usato clip art e forme di base per crearlo. Ho allegato il disegno in modo che tu possa usarlo o modificarlo. Quindi, stampalo e taglia lungo le linee esterne (assicurati di tagliare bene i contorni neri). Ora attacca l'etichetta. Ho trovato utile tenerlo acceso a una luce mentre lo facevo, aiuta a vedere dove sono i fori per allinearlo. Infine, taglia le linee diagonali attraverso i fori e piega i lembi sotto (vedi foto sotto) e finisci di installare i pulsanti. Mi piacerebbe anche vedere le foto dei termometri che hai fatto, o anche le etichette se non hai fatto il termometro =)

Consigliato: